Thusharagiri Falls is a trekker's delight which is well-known for its exhilarating 8 kilometers trek. It is a collection of three waterfalls - Thumbithullum Para, Erattumukku, and MazhavilChattom which can be reached through trekking. Evergreen forests and some soothing streams surround the magical Thusharagiri waterfalls which add its pristine beauty. Thusharagiri provides limitless scope for trekking trails, rock climbing adventure activities and wildlife sanctuary visits. The mist-capped mountains or Thusharagiri got its name because of the water droplets from the waterfalls that surround the mountain like a misty blanket. The way to the waterfalls is covered with various plantations of ginger, arecanut, pepper, and spices and the air is filled with the pleasant aroma of these spices.
